MEET HET offers two complementary systems for detecting liquid leaks on and around construction sites: point sensors and line sensors. Each system has its strengths, depending on the type of risk, desired range and monitoring strategy.
Point sensors
Point sensors are compact, accurate detectors that respond as soon as they come into contact with liquid. They are placed at predetermined risk points where leakage is most likely or harmful.

Line sensors
Line sensors are flexible cables or sensing ribbons that respond to moisture contact along their entire length. When liquid is detected anywhere on the line, the sensor provides a general trigger. The exact location of the leak is not determined, but the notification does confirm that a leak has occurred along the monitored path….
